## Onboarding: Pushflow Fan-Out Backpressure

Pushflow throttles notification fan-out when downstream consumers lag. Key env settings: `PUSHFLOW_MAX_INFLIGHT`, `PUSHFLOW_SHED_THRESHOLD`, `PUSHFLOW_RETRY_CEILING`. Shedding decisions are logged to the audit stream for review.

The backpressure controller authenticates to the Larkspur metrics bus with a scoped secret kept in `pushflow.env`. That secret line appears next.

secret setting of yagep-bahif: LEDGER_TOKEN8=7eb0ad88

Subject: DR drill follow-up — catalogue import path

Hi,

During yesterday's disaster-recovery drill we replayed the full Marrowfield Library catalogue import against the standby cluster. The importer handled the 1.2M-record batch cleanly, but please review the retry logic in the MARC parser — it swallowed two malformed records silently. Note for the review: restoring the standby's encrypted snapshot requires the recovery passphrase held by the drill coordinator. For reference during your review, it is as follows.

vault phrase of fafop-hahop = ralys-kasion-normir-belix-silys-fendor

Step 4: Cron drift check. Before migrating the Larkspur scheduler, confirm that job timestamps on the old host match the new one. We found drift of up to ninety seconds during the Fennwick pilot, caused by a stale sync daemon. New team members should verify the scheduler settings before proceeding. The current values are listed below.

config for fahop-tajeg:
soriel:
  pin: 6453
  tenant: norwyn
  seal: seal_c441745b
  metrics_host: metrics.soriel.ordinworks.local
  standby_team: zorox
  escalation: wenael-casox
  nonce: 429fd1